The cryptocurrency market witnessed a robust recovery in April 2025, bouncing back from previous months’ downturns. Bolstered by macroeconomic policy shifts, a 90-day tariff freeze, and evolving regulatory landscapes, digital assets found new momentum. The total market capitalization surged by 9.9%, reflecting renewed investor confidence despite lingering geopolitical and economic uncertainty, as mentioned and highlighted in the Binance Research’s monthly insight report. Bitcoin’s Bullish Breakout and Institutional Backing At the forefront of this rebound was Bitcoin (BTC), which not only displayed remarkable price resilience but also reaffirmed its dominance within the broader digital asset ecosystem. After a brief retracement to $75,000 earlier in the month, Bitcoin staged a powerful comeback, closing April above the $90,000 mark. This rally pushed BTC dominance to a four-year high of 63%, reinforcing its narrative as “digital gold” and a hedge against systemic risk. Notably, Bitcoin spot ETFs recorded the highest inflows since the beginning of the year. Institutional appetite continues to outpace Ethereum’s ETF products, signifying a clear preference among risk-averse investors for Bitcoin’s maturity and liquidity profile. Amid tightening financial conditions, this trend could persist, especially as BTC maintains a strong historical correlation with global liquidity metrics. Global Liquidity Expansion: A Bitcoin Catalyst An important macroeconomic force driving Bitcoin’s strength is the ongoing expansion of global liquidity. The combined M2 money supply of the G4 economies (U.S., Europe, Japan, and China) is projected to exceed an unprecedented $93 trillion. This expansive monetary backdrop has historically shown a strong correlation with Bitcoin’s market cap, with a rolling coefficient of 0.79. This liquidity surge, powered by accommodative central bank policies and fiscal stimulus, enhances investor risk appetite and reinforces Bitcoin’s role as an inflation hedge. As traditional markets remain vulnerable to policy uncertainty, the growing money supply continues to act as a tailwind for BTC and the wider crypto sector. CeFi’s Resurgence in a Regulatory Renaissance While decentralized finance (DeFi) remains a vital part of the crypto ecosystem, Centralized Finance (CeFi) platforms are experiencing a resurgence. Since December 2024, CeFi entities have accounted for an average of 41.4% of all capital raised monthly—a dramatic rise from just 6.1% during the April–November 2024 window. This spike aligns with a regulatory shift following President Trump’s re-election, which has paved the way for a friendlier policy stance toward centralized crypto institutions. April saw additional breakthroughs: U.S. regulators nullified IRS reporting requirements for DeFi platforms and relaxed restrictions on bank crypto activities. As a result, U.S. banks are no longer mandated to notify the Federal Reserve about their involvement in digital assets, signaling a historic pivot toward crypto-friendly finance. Application Layer Captures the Fee Flow Another transformative trend in April is the shift of value accrual within blockchain ecosystems. More than 70% of total on-chain fees now go to the application layer—interfaces and platforms directly used by consumers—rather than the underlying protocol or blockchain networks themselves. Stablecoin issuers led the charge, capturing 47.2% of total fees, followed by decentralized exchanges (DEXs) and liquid staking platforms. Without stablecoins, however, the application layer’s share plummets to 24%, underscoring the importance of real-world utility in driving fee generation. This evolution suggests that future growth in blockchain value capture may depend heavily on end-user applications rather than infrastructure alone. Token Performance and Market Dynamics Several Layer 1 and Layer 2 tokens outperformed in April, with SUI leading the charge at a staggering 54% gain. Its surge was attributed to rising developer activity and increased user engagement. Other notable performers included ARB, which benefited from protocol upgrades, and LDO, which saw positive momentum from increased staking interest. On the other hand, some top-10 assets showed muted growth or marginal declines, indicating that while the broader market rebounded, investors remain selective and driven by real-time utility and fundamental catalysts. NFTs and DeFi: Mixed Fortunes The NFT sector showed signs of consolidation. While volume remained stable, the market is transitioning from speculative buying to more utility-driven models. Blue-chip collections held their value, but floor prices across the board remained under pressure, reflecting a maturing market. In DeFi, liquidity and total value locked (TVL) saw modest gains, driven by the easing of regulatory constraints and a pickup in yield farming activity. However, competition from CeFi and the volatility of underlying assets suggest the DeFi sector must continue innovating to retain relevance.
